Abstract

The invention provides a telephone calling method and a device, which utilize a home server of a home location of a called user to judge whether the called user is out of the country, if the called user is out of the country, initiate inquiry to a special home server of the home location of the called user, if the identification of a roaming special home server corresponding to the called user and a mobile phone number of a roaming place are inquired, the called user is registered in the roaming place, initiate a calling request to the mobile phone number of the roaming place through the roaming special home server of the roaming place of the called user, thereby automatically establishing calling connection between the calling user and the called user. By the scheme of the invention, when the called user has international roaming and already uses the mobile phone number of the roaming place, the calling user can automatically switch to the mobile phone number of the roaming place of the called user when dialing the mobile phone number of the home place of the called user, thereby establishing the call connection between the calling user and the called user.

Background
If the international roaming authority is not opened in advance, the roaming of the user is not realized in the roaming place through the authorization of the home network. Even in the case of acquiring the number of the roaming cell phone, since the roaming outbound subscriber is still in a power-off (or out of service) state in the home network, other outbound phones cannot establish a call relationship therewith through their numbers in the home network. Unless the roaming outbound user actively informs relatives and friends of the roaming user at the roaming place, the relatives and friends of the roaming user directly dial the mobile phone number of the roaming place to realize the call, or the roaming outbound user only can call the foreign phone (i.e. other numbers of the country). Therefore, great inconvenience is brought to the roaming outbound user using the mobile phone number of the roaming place.

The invention provides a telephone calling scheme aiming at the problem that a home calling user of a user who has international roaming and uses a roaming mobile phone number can not directly call the roaming user in the prior art, so that the home mobile phone user of the roaming user can conveniently call the roaming user.
The invention provides a telephone calling method, the network topology structure applied by the method is shown in figure 1, the network comprises the home operator network of the called user (also the home operator network of the calling user) and the roaming operator network of the called user, the home operator network equipment of the called user comprises: the system comprises a special Home Server 1 and a Home Server 2, wherein the special Home Server 1 is used for storing a Home Location mobile phone number of a mobile phone user, roaming special Home Server information of a roaming Location and mobile phone number information of the roaming Location, and can be an HLR (Home Location Register) or an HSS (Home Subscriber Server). The home server 2 is used to record login information, roaming registration status information, and the like of the home subscriber, and may be an HLR or an HSS. The network device of the operator at the roaming place of the called user comprises a roaming special home server 3, the roaming special home server 3 is used for identifying the special home server of the operator at the roaming place according to the IMSI (International Mobile subscriber identity Number), and completing data interaction with the special home server of the operator at the roaming place to inform the registration state of the user at the roaming place of the related home place, and the roaming special home server 3 can be an HLR or an HSS.
It should be noted that, in the embodiment of the present invention, the calling subscriber and the called subscriber are both mobile phone subscribers with the same home location, and the home locations of the calling subscriber and the called subscriber and the roaming location of the called subscriber are different countries.
The phone call flow of the present invention is described in detail below in conjunction with fig. 2. As shown in fig. 2, the telephone call flow includes the following steps:
step 201, the home server receives a call request initiated by a calling user.
Specifically, a mobile phone user (i.e., a calling user) in the same home location as the called user calls a mobile phone number of the called user in the home location network, that is, the calling user initiates a call request to the home server, where the call request carries the IMSI of the called user.
In step 202, the home server determines whether the called user is outbound.
Specifically, the home server determines whether the called user logs in the home network and a roaming registration failure event occurs according to the IMSI of the called user carried in the call request, and determines that the called user is out of the home network if the called user does not log in the home network and the roaming registration failure event occurs.
It should be noted that if the called user is not registered in the home network, the called user may be powered off, or the called user may be out. If the user has a roaming registration failure event, it indicates that the user has international roaming and does not open the international roaming authority. Therefore, if the called user is not registered in the home network and the roaming registration failure event occurs, it indicates that the called user is outbound (i.e. international roaming has occurred and the user does not open the international roaming right), in this case, it needs to further determine whether the called user is successfully registered in roaming (i.e. step 203 and 205 are executed).
In step 203, the home server sends a roaming registration query to the dedicated home server.
Specifically, when the home server determines that the called user is outbound, a roaming registration inquiry request is sent to the dedicated home server to determine whether the called user is registered in a roaming place, wherein the roaming registration inquiry request carries the IMSI of the called user.
Step 204, the special home server inquires whether the IMSI has a corresponding roaming mobile phone number and an identifier of the roaming special home server.
Specifically, the dedicated home server stores a corresponding relationship between the IMSI, the roaming mobile phone number, the home mobile phone number, and the identifier of the dedicated roaming home server, and the process of establishing the corresponding relationship will be described in detail with reference to fig. 3.
And the special home server locally inquires the corresponding relation among the IMSI, the roaming mobile phone number, the home mobile phone number and the identifier of the special roaming home server according to the IMSI carried in the roaming place registration inquiry request.
If the roaming mobile phone number corresponding to the IMSI and the identifier of the roaming-specific home server are inquired, it is indicated that the called user has successfully registered in the roaming place, that is, the roaming-specific home server in the roaming place has allocated the mobile phone number of the roaming place to the called user in the roaming place, and the called user has used the mobile phone number of the roaming place in the roaming place. In this case, the call connection can be established by calling the mobile phone number of the roaming place of the called subscriber.
If the mobile phone number of the roaming place corresponding to the IMSI and the identifier of the roaming-dedicated home server are not queried, it is indicated that the called user is not successfully registered in the roaming place, that is, the called user does not use the mobile phone number of the roaming place in the roaming place. That is, the called party does not have the international roaming authority, cannot use the mobile phone number of the home location of the called party in the roaming place, and cannot establish call connection with the called party in the case of not using the mobile phone number of the roaming place.
In step 205, the dedicated home server returns the query result to the home server.
Specifically, if the dedicated home server queries the roaming-location mobile phone number and the identifier of the roaming-dedicated home server corresponding to the IMSI, the roaming-location mobile phone number and the identifier of the roaming-dedicated home server are carried in the query result, and the query result is returned to the home server.
Step 206-.
Specifically, the home server sends a call request to the roaming-dedicated home server, where the call request carries a mobile phone number of a roaming location of the called subscriber. And the roaming special home server initiates a call to the mobile phone number of the roaming place according to the mobile phone number of the roaming place of the called user carried in the call request.
Therefore, the calling mobile phone and the called mobile phone roaming to the roaming place internationally complete the call connection through the home mobile phone number of the called user.
It can be seen from the above step 201 and step 207 that, the home server of the home location of the called user is utilized to determine whether the called user has gone out, if the called user has gone out, an inquiry is initiated to the dedicated home server of the home location of the called user, and if the identifier of the roaming dedicated home server and the mobile phone number of the roaming location corresponding to the called user are inquired, which indicates that the called user has been registered in the roaming location, a call request is initiated to the mobile phone number of the roaming location through the roaming dedicated home server of the roaming location of the called user, so as to automatically establish a call connection between the calling user and the called user. By the scheme of the invention, when the called party has international roaming and uses the mobile phone number of the roaming place, when the calling party dials the mobile phone number of the home place of the called party, the call connection between the calling party and the called party can be automatically switched, and the international roaming user does not need to actively inform the mobile phone number of the home place of the international roaming user to the mobile phone number of the roaming place, thereby providing great convenience for the international roaming user and the mobile phone user of the home place of the calling international roaming user.
The following describes in detail the procedure of establishing the correspondence between the IMSI, the roaming mobile phone number, the home mobile phone number, and the identifier of the roaming-dedicated home server with reference to fig. 3. As shown in fig. 3, the process includes the following steps:
step 301, after allocating a roaming mobile phone number to an international roaming user without international roaming authority, the dedicated roaming home server determines the dedicated home server according to a country code and a mobile network code in the IMSI of the user.
Specifically, an overseas mobile phone user roaming to the local area but not opening international roaming in advance (i.e. a roaming unauthorized mobile phone user) may register to a roaming-dedicated home server specifically set for the roaming unauthorized mobile phone user after the mobile phone fails to start to log in to the roaming-location network, and the roaming-dedicated home server allocates a local mobile phone number (i.e. a roaming-location mobile phone number) to the roaming-unauthorized mobile phone user for the roaming-location use.
In the scheme of the invention, the international roaming user without the international roaming authority (i.e. the roaming-in unauthorized mobile phone user) is the called user.
It should be noted that the IMSI is a 15-digit decimal number, and the structure thereof includes: MCC (Mobile Country Code) + MNC (Mobile Network Code) + MSIN (Mobile subscriber identification Number).
The MCC resources are uniformly distributed and managed by the International Telecommunications Union (ITU) worldwide, uniquely identifying the country to which the mobile subscriber belongs, 3 digits in total, and 460 in china. The MNC is used to identify the mobile communication network to which the mobile user belongs, 2-3 bits, generally, one operator of a certain country corresponds to one PLMN, the chinese mobile system uses 00, 02, 04, 07, the chinese unicom GSM system uses 01, 06, 09, the chinese telecommunications CDMA system uses 03, 05, the telecommunications 4G uses 11, and the chinese iron system uses 20. MSIN is used to identify mobile subscribers in a mobile communications network and has a total of 10 digits.
The roaming private home server may determine the private home server of the home operator of the subscriber based on the MCC and MNC in the IMSI.
Step 302, the roaming-specific home server sends a home cell phone number query request to the specific home server.
Specifically, the home mobile phone number query request carries the IMSI of the called user, the roaming mobile phone number, and the identifier of the roaming home server.
Step 303-.
It can be seen from step 301 and step 304 that, once the international roaming user successfully registers in the roaming area, the dedicated roaming home server notifies the registration information (including the IMSI, the roaming mobile phone number, and the identifier of the roaming home server) of the user to the dedicated home server of the home location of the user through the home location mobile phone number query request, the dedicated home server determines the home location mobile phone number of the user, and establishes the binding relationship between the home location mobile phone number of the user and the roaming mobile phone number, and when the home location user calls the home location mobile phone number of the user, the call connection with the roaming mobile phone number can be automatically established according to the binding relationship.
